Can Progressive Dynamics Panel PD4060K Be Used With Batteries Wired In Parallel?

Question:
Can I parallel 2 LI batteries with a PD4060K converter

Expert Reply:
Hello Dave, thanks for reaching out. Yes, you can absolutely used two Lithium batteries wired in parallel with the Progressive Dynamics Mighty Mini AC/DC Panel and Converter/Smart Charger - 60 Amp part # PD4060K. it has a charging mode specifically for Lithium batteries.
